Minutes — Management Meeting, Velmora Ltd

Attendees: R. Castern, P. Odulane, J. Frimm.

Topic: Renewal of supply contract with Quenholt Fabrication. Current terms expire end of Q3. Quenholt proposes a 4% uplift; finance flagged margin impact on the Ardis line. Agreed to counter at 2% with a two-year term. Castern to lead negotiation. Decision context is set out in the confidential note below.

management briefing: The pricing group signed off on a budget of $40.7 million for Project Holath. The renewal with Holethax Holdings closes at $35.8 million a year, 63 percent above the last contract.

Ticket #2907 — Signature check fails on report builder export

Support: customers exporting from the Tallyvane report builder see a signature verification error after the sorting-stability patch. The patch changed row ordering in grouped exports, which altered the serialized payload, so exports signed before the patch now fail verification against cached manifests. Advise customers to regenerate reports; old exports cannot be re-verified. Fresh exports are signed with the key below.

signing key of fadug-haweg = bky19_x2JJNa4RuE34mQa9TgK

To: All heads of department
From: Office of the COO, Kestrel & Voss Group

Effective next quarter, the marketing budget is cut. Sponsorships end. Paid campaigns for the Ardent line are suspended pending review. No new agency engagements without COO sign-off. Events already contracted proceed; everything else stops. Department heads must resubmit spending plans within ten days. Trade-offs will be handled case by case — do not reallocate funds unilaterally. The exact reduction percentage approved by the board follows below.

internal memo for kajep-tawip: The renewal with Holaelix Group closes at $10 million a year, 5 percent below the last contract. Project Wenael slips by two quarters because of the tooling delay.

## Ownership

Heads up, reviewer: the Crankshaft transcoding farm is a bit of a beast. It handles ingest, segmenting, and the GPU worker pool across three regions. If your change touches codec presets or the job scheduler, expect extra scrutiny — a bad preset once melted a whole queue overnight. Docs for the retry logic live in `/docs/retries.md`. Before merging anything in this repo, get a thumbs-up from the farm's owner.

approver of hahaf-hahaf = Druion Druius Kasax Eliox